WebTreatments for long-sightedness Glasses and contact lenses. Long-sightedness can usually be treated with glasses or contact lenses. These help your eyes focus correctly so you can see nearby objects clearly. Your optician will give you advice on the best options to treat your long-sightedness. WebLong-sightedness causes. Long-sightedness happens when the light coming into the eye is not able to focus properly at the back of the eye. This can be caused by: The eye ball being too short. The cornea being too flat. The lens inside the eye being unable focus properly. It’s not always clear what causes these problems and quite often long ...
